There's several factors:
-does your chair have arm/elbow rest?
-You table is too high causing your wrist to take all the weigh of your hand( worst with a chair without arm/elbow rest)
-You grip the mouse further back and flick your mouse with the wrist instead of your entire arm with your elbow as a pivot to move round. This mouse feel right when you palm gab it though..

I don't know about flimsy shell, but I opened several Ikari mouses and by far the 'internal organs' are pretty ok, but of course the internals built was a bit better taken care of than the internal of a Razer DA,  but either way, they both still looks too simple.
FYI, the Logitech MX518 had a more complicated innards so far I think, for these optical mouses.  (yeah I "dissected" one for educational purposes)

Here's the 'internal organs' of the Ikari Optical, which the Laser version is somewhat similar while being the more expensive product.
